首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何使用正则表达式来抓取/解析此数据?

正则表达式是一种强大的文本匹配工具,可以用于抓取和解析数据。使用正则表达式来抓取/解析数据的步骤如下:

  1. 确定要匹配的模式:首先,需要确定要匹配的数据模式。这可以是一个特定的字符串、数字、日期等等。例如,如果要匹配一个邮箱地址,模式可以是[a-zA-Z0-9._%+-]+@[a-zA-Z0-9.-]+\.[a-zA-Z]{2,}
  2. 构建正则表达式:根据确定的模式,构建一个符合要求的正则表达式。正则表达式由一系列的字符和特殊字符组成,用于描述匹配模式。例如,对于邮箱地址的模式,正则表达式可以是/[a-zA-Z0-9._%+-]+@[a-zA-Z0-9.-]+\.[a-zA-Z]{2,}/
  3. 使用正则表达式进行匹配:将构建好的正则表达式应用于要匹配的文本数据。可以使用编程语言中的正则表达式函数或工具来实现匹配操作。例如,在JavaScript中,可以使用match()函数来匹配正则表达式:text.match(/[a-zA-Z0-9._%+-]+@[a-zA-Z0-9.-]+\.[a-zA-Z]{2,}/)
  4. 解析匹配结果:根据匹配结果,可以进一步解析所需的数据。例如,如果匹配到了邮箱地址,可以提取出邮箱的用户名、域名等信息。

需要注意的是,正则表达式的构建和匹配过程可能会比较复杂,需要根据具体的数据模式和编程语言来进行调整。同时,正则表达式也有一定的局限性,对于某些复杂的数据结构可能不太适用。

腾讯云相关产品和产品介绍链接地址: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• [Python从零到壹] 四.网络爬虫之入门基础及正则表达式抓取博客案例

    随着互联网的迅速发展,万维网成为大量信息的载体,越来越多的网民可以通过互联网获取所需的信息,同时如何有效地提取并利用这些信息也成为了一个巨大的挑战。搜索引擎(Search Engine)作为辅助人们检索信息的工具,它成为了用户访问万维网的入口和工具,常见的搜索引擎比如Google、Yahoo、百度、搜狗等。但是,这些通用性搜索引擎也存在着一定的局限性,比如搜索引擎返回的结果包含大量用户不关心的网页;再如它们是基于关键字检索,缺乏语义理解,导致反馈的信息不准确;通用的搜索引擎无法处理非结构性数据,图片、音频、视频等复杂类型的数据。

    01
    领券